~ Home Ownership Officer ~

We are working in partnership with a Local authority based in Liverpool who are seeking a Home Ownership Officer to join the Landlord Services

Contract - 3 months agency contract.

Full Time Hours – 37 Hours per week.

Location –Based in Liverpool but also covering Manchester.

Rate of Pay - £18+ per hour. Negotiable depending on experience.

Main Duties:

Customer Service & Focus:

  • You will provide a customer focussed account management service to shared ownership and leasehold customers (including commercial properties) within a specified geographical region, ensuring the contractual obligations as defined in individual leases and tenancy agreements are carried out in line with legislative requirements and compliance and Group standards.
  • Ensuring service charge financial activity is carried out effectively including budget planning, the service charge setting consultation process and reviews of scheme expenditure.
  • You will act as advocate for customers, both internally and externally where appropriate to ensure their expectations are maintained and they are receiving the appropriate levels of service.
  • Managing Caretakers within a specified geographical region to ensure the delivery of an effective service to Home Ownership customers on behalf of the Group.

Role Profile:

  • Undertake the role of Account Manager for shared ownership and leasehold customers (including commercial properties) within a specified geographical region, advocating for the customer and ensuring services provided by the Group are delivered efficiently and in line with cost, quality and compliance standards.
  • Lead, motivate and engage with site based Caretaker’s, to ensure the delivery of a high-quality service to support the Home Ownership strategy and objectives.
  • Contribute to the regional and neighbourhood planning process, providing local knowledge and insight to ensure delivery plans reflect assigned scheme priorities.
  • Promote customer engagement, both formally and informally, to provide mechanisms for customers to provide feedback on services received.

Experience Needed:

  • Local Authority / Public Sector.
  • Knowledge of leasehold legislation, regulations, and standards, including Section 20 requirements.
  • CIH partial / fully qualified or equivalent qualification or experience.
